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: I just bought a 2006 sebring convertible touring edition, i had driven to work 23 freeway miles. i noticed there was a lot of wind noise with the top up. i checked to make sure it was latched properly. on the way home i had the same wind noise(it was a windy day) after 20 miles on the freeway at 65 mph in rush hour traffic, the top gave way & blew back. you can see where the latch scraped. i almost had an accident in rush hour traffic. i think their is a seal defect. the dealer claims i was at fault,and it was not latched properly. the car had been purchased 4/27/06. *jb |
